News in Review Wednesday 20th May 2026
Figures show the UK economy grew 0.3% in March, outline of the King’s Speech, Trump visits Beijing as US inflation soars.
Key takeaways:
- In the three months to March, UK GDP grew by 0.6%, the largest contribution coming from the services sector
- Key parliamentary proposals announced last week included reforms to social housing, flat leaseholds, the NHS and police
- No major policy deals emerged from President Donald Trump’s China visit, while US inflation continues to rise
